1593236-00-0,1622290-42-9,861212-66-0,1800228-86-7,1342892-16-3,955938-18-8 Supplier | CHEM-SHOP.CN
CMO CDMO service. CHEM-SHOP.CN supply 1593236-00-0,1622290-42-9,861212-66-0,1800228-86-7,1342892-16-3,955938-18-8 and related compounds.
1342892-16-3 1593236-00-0 1800228-86-7 955938-18-8 861212-66-0 1622290-42-9